Can fashion from 2014 be described as nostalgic?

Yes, when it’s iconic as flower crowns and fur boots in the desert, according to Pinterest.

More from Sourcing Journal

In a new report, the visual inspiration platform named four fashion themes—one being “2014 core”—bound to make a splash at Coachella beginning on April 12 in Indio, Calif.

Inspired by the original festival looks worn by Coachella devotees like Vanessa Hudgens and Alessandra Ambrosio, the new fashion core offers updated takes on crochet designs, lace flare pants and statement belts. Pinterest said searches for “2014 core” are up 1,240 percent year-over-year.

The OG of festivals, Woodstock, underpins the aughts theme with “hippiecore” searches up 890 percent and “funky crochet” searches up 2,100 percent on Pinterest. Elements of rave culture are part of the look as well, with searches for “fur boots outfits” up 600 percent and searches for “rave makeup ideas festivals” up 300 percent.

Boho jewelry plays a factor in 2014 core, with Pinterest users looking specifically for headpiece jewelry, nose rings, ear cuffs and gold choker necklace sets.

Pinterest noted a 75 percent uptick in searches for rhinestone denim jackets as well.

“With tens of millions of searches related to Coachella on Pinterest, and 40 percent of those searches driven by Gen Z, the platform has become a go-to destination and ultimate companion for users to find inspiration, plan and shop their beauty and fashion looks for festival season,” Pinterest stated.

In addition to classic festival fashion an upward trend, festivalgoers are searching for ways to dress like Coachella 2024 headliner Lana Del Rey.

Searches for “Lana Del Rey core” are up 300 percent, Pinterest reported. Based on vintage and feminine style, the theme piggybacks on the current coquette aesthetic driving Gen Z to swap their cottagecore frocks for corsets and ballerina-inspired skirts. Searches for “mini corset dress,” “vintage corset” and “simple tulle dress” have seen triple-digit increases on Pinterest. Pearl belt and pearl bow have seen searches increase 55 percent and 250 percent, respectively.

Bows tie the ultra-girly pieces together, with pinners looking for bow jewelry, and inspiration for bow-adorned updos and braids. Searches for “bow nails” are also up 6,430 percent.

Coachella is always a stage for experimenting with escapist fashion. In 2024, that means dressing like fairies.

“Whimsical fairy themed outfits will be key in this year’s festival as fairycore has continually been on the rise, allowing people to dress up and escape their realities,” Pinterest stated.

Lace is key to the ethereal theme. Searches for lace slip dresses are up 420 percent and searches for lace sets are up 150 percent. Interest in lace midi skirts is up 150 percent. Bell sleeve dresses and crochet bell sleeve tops are also seeing increases in searches, up 50 percent and 100 percent, respectively.

For a touch of sparkle, Pinterest said pinners are looking for sequin fringe dresses.

Festival goers are looking for ways to carry the aesthetic into their beauty routine. Pinterest said users are searching for “sugar plum fairy makeup,” “boho Fulani braids” and “cottagecore nail,” which have each seen four-digit increases in searches. “Fairy cut hair” is also seeing a 630 percent uptick in interest.

Pinterest’s fourth Coachella trend contrasts with the more feminine and mythical aesthetics. Searches for “dark feminine core” are up 160 percent, driven by Pinterest users who have “the urge to question conventional femininity and get out of their comfort zones.”

The theme calls for a mix of elegant fashion and edgy accessories. Searches for “satin slip dress” and “brocade corset” have each increased 100 percent. Meanwhile, searches for “leather pants look” have increased 220 percent and searches for “leather tube dress” increased 86 percent.

Biker boots, black furry boots and “high leather boots” ground the look—each footwear trend seeing triple-digit growth on Pinterest. Silver chain belts and silver nose rings are part of the ’90s inspired trend, as well as red wine nail color (up 1,780 percent) and red leather bags (up 510 percent).
